titleOfInvention | The PCR primer pair of qualification or assistant identification recoon dog tissue and/or organ and application thereof |
abstract | The invention discloses PCR primer pair and the application thereof of qualification or assistant identification recoon dog tissue and/or organ.The PCR primer pair composition of qualification provided by the invention or assistant identification animal tissues and/or organ is composition 1, composition 2 or composition 3; Composition 1 is made up of clf, np and mv; Composition 2 is made up of clf and np; Composition 3 is made up of np and mv.Present invention also offers the PCR primer pair np of qualification or assistant identification recoon dog tissue and/or organ.Each single stranded DNA in three pairs of primers in the present invention has all selected the annealing temperature of 62 DEG C, achieves and completes all discriminatings at same temperature PCR, and high specificity, testing process is consuming time short. |
